After making my own thorough research I found out that this product contains Saw Palmetto, Wild Yam Extract, Boron, Sarsaparrilla, Nettle Extract, Epimedium, Tonkat Ali, and Orchic Substance. As you can see, these are just popular male enhancement ingredients. There is nothing special about them. Still, let us take a closer look at these components. by the way, a daily dosage is one capsule a day, however, I am disappointed with the fact that the there is no information on dosages of the ingredients I the supplement.

Boron is believed to increase testosterone levels when used in rather high doses (more than 10 mg). but there is lack of evidence proving the effectiveness for this use. More studies are needed to make any conclusions. In any way, this mineral is not expected to be harmful for human health, unless it is taken in extremely high doses. The typical Western diet lacks boron.

Wild Yam Extract is a common ingredient in many male boosters available on the market. Some of the molecular components in this compound are similar to those in DHEA. The more DHEA you have in your body the higher levels of testosterone you will have. Unfortunately, Wild Yam Extract is associated with certain side effects that will be described further in this review.

Sarsaparilla is generally used for the treatment of skin disorders, kidney disease, and rheumatoid arthritis. However, recently it was found out that this plant contains some components that may be converted into testosterone. At the same time, Sarsaparilla did not prove its ability to boost testosterone in clinical studies. Besides, it can cause certain adverse reactions.

Epimedium (Horny Goat Weed) is another common ingredient in different male enhancement formulas. One research has shown that it can increase testosterone levels, but there are no human studies at all. To feel the effect from this compound, however, you will have to consume it in quite high quantities. One capsule a day won't be enough for sure. The amount of Epimedium extract in Cianix is not enough to improve testosterone levels.

Nettle Extract has been shown to decrease inflammation in the human body. However, it is believed that it also contributes to better testosterone release, even though, this hasn't been demonstrated in any clinical studies. To make the story short, Nettle Extract doesn't seem to treat ED. Tonkat Ali can be also found in many other male enhancement products, as it is considered to improve erections by reducing estrogen levels and increasing testosterone production. But there is lack of evidence to back up this claim.

Saw Palmetto as another ingredient in the product but it hasn't been shown to boost testosterone production in clinical studies. It means that it is not beneficial in this supplement. Orchic Substance is also included to different modern supplements designed to deal with erectile dysfunction. It is made from cattle testicles, however, there is no evidence to prove its effectiveness.
